New Accord, All Set For Europe

A new Honda Accord is already ready in Honda’s stable. The previous model of the Accord has been revamped, refreshed and restyled so as to be able to have a completely new package on the day that it hits European car market soil.

Honda has made sure that the new Honda Accord in Europe would be able to take on the challenge that the D-segment contenders have already set. This vehicle now has an even sportier style and has gone through much refinements. Inside, you would find a number of systems to add to the safety of the passengers. Of course, Honda also made sure that the vehicle would be able to meet the Euro 5 emissions standards.

You would find the new Honda Accord to be wider than its previous model. The vehicle has also been lowered although you would not be able to notice it much for the change was only minimal. One of the main things you would notice though, aside from the widened sides, would be its wider track and its wheel’s arches which have been made to be more muscular compared to the units before. The sportier look has also been improved through a more distinct nose and the additional lines given to the vehicle.

Honda Accord’s consumers and followers have been given two new engine options. One would be an i-VTEC engine which measures 2.0 liters. The performance of this engine is said to be just like the previous one it replaced but the difference with this new one is that it is better at fuel economy. The other new engine is 2.4 liters and is far more powerful than the 2.0 liter unit.

For a better performance and a better drive, Honda gave the engines two transmission choices. One is a six speed manual while the other is a five speed automatic transmission.
